MediaTek Helio G70 or AMD A8-4500M - which processor is faster? In this comparison we look at the differences and analyze which of these two CPUs is better. We compare the technical data and benchmark results.

The MediaTek Helio G70 has 8 cores with 8 threads and clocks with a maximum frequency of 2.00 GHz. Up to 8 GB of memory is supported in 4 memory channels. The MediaTek Helio G70 was released in Q1/2020.

The AMD A8-4500M has 4 cores with 4 threads and clocks with a maximum frequency of 2.80 GHz. The CPU supports up to GB of memory in 2 memory channels. The AMD A8-4500M was released in Q2/2012.

CPU Cores and Base Frequency

The MediaTek Helio G70 has 8 CPU cores and can calculate 8 threads in parallel. The clock frequency of the MediaTek Helio G70 is 2.00 GHz while the AMD A8-4500M has 4 CPU cores and 4 threads can calculate simultaneously. The clock frequency of the AMD A8-4500M is at 1.90 GHz (2.80 GHz).

Memory & PCIe

The MediaTek Helio G70 can use up to 8 GB of memory in 4 memory channels. The maximum memory bandwidth is 14.4 GB/s. The AMD A8-4500M supports up to GB of memory in 2 memory channels and achieves a memory bandwidth of up to 25.6 GB/s.
